WebMar 30, 2024 · Fire Door Hardware Requirements. As outlined in AS1905.1, any hardware fitted to your fire door must be fire rated. The includes the lock of a fire door; it must be fire-rated and able to self-latch. You must also fit your fire door with a fire-rated automatic door closer, to stop heat, control smoke and to stall backdrafts from feeding a fire. Fire doors are specialist doors which have been tested against the elements and purpose-built to withstand roaring fires for as long as possible. They enable buildings to compartmentalise and delay the spread of fire from one area to another, and form a crucial part of a passive fire protection strategy. Web54mm = 75kg. The calculation below can be used to determine the approximate weight of the fire door. Please note that the calculation does not take glass weight into account. Width X height X thickness X kg/m2 of the door's core = Weight of fire door. For example for a door that was 926x2040mm with a thickness of 44mm the following calculation ... Item A5157. Customizable. Fire Door Keep Clear At All Times Sign. Item A5172. Customizable. Fire Door Keep Closed Sign. Item A5170. … WebHinges and letter boxes. Fire doors will have at least 3 hinges with a melting point above 800 degrees centigrade and apertures for glazing and for letter boxes should be in place at testing. If your commercial premises are small with a simple layout, you may not need a fire exit sign. Fire exit signs are not a … sanary sur mer exil wikiWebSep 14, 2024 · Check your gaps. The gap between the door leaf and the door frame should be between 2mm and 4mm. You can use a pound coin to check, as this is approx 3mm in width. From door to floor the gap should be less than 10mm when the door is closed.
